The Influence of Macroeconomic Factors on Hallmark’s Net Worth
Macroeconomic conditions, such as interest rates, inflation, and consumer spending, have a direct impact on Hallmark’s net worth. When interest rates rise, consumer spending tends to decrease, which can negatively affect Hallmark’s sales. On the other hand, during times of economic growth and low interest rates, consumers are more likely to spend, benefiting Hallmark’s revenue. Additionally, changes in inflation rates can also affect Hallmark’s pricing strategies and profitability.
For instance, if inflation rises, Hallmark may need to adjust its prices to maintain profit margins, which could lead to decreased sales.

How does Hallmark calculate its net worth?
Hallmark’s net worth is calculated by adding up its total assets, minus its total liabilities. The company’s financial statements, including its balance sheet and income statement, provide a detailed breakdown of its assets and liabilities, allowing investors and analysts to evaluate its financial health.
